LH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2024 in Review

923 of the 7,592 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Labcorp (LH) for Q4 2024, worth a combined $17.9B — up 4.9% from $17B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 112 funds opened new LH positions and 90 closed out — a net gain of 22 holders — while 342 added to existing stakes and 337 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Citadel Advisors, adding an estimated $297M. The largest seller was JP Morgan Chase, cutting an estimated $134M.
